BySimon Mullock

Leroy Sane decision to snub Pep Guardiola’s medical advice is motivated by the German winger’s fear of missing Euro 2020.

Sane, 23, opted for Austrian specialist Professor Christian Fink to repair the cruciate ligament he damaged in the Community Shield rather than Guardiola’s medic in Barcelona .

Guardiola is understood to be angered by Sane’s decision not to place his treatment and rehabilitation in the hands of Dr Ramon Cugat.

But Sane was devastated to be left out of Germany’s World Cup squad last summer.

Professor Fink is the German FA’s go-to surgeon – and former Schalke star Sane is determined to do whatever it takes to prove to national boss Joachim Low he will be ready for next summer’s Euros.
